Output 68f84faabbd35a15f56b004e1f61ea13de41e7107b95474bd37c511c9d8c802b:0

value
3695372
script pubkey
OP_0 OP_PUSHBYTES_20 6428d31fc35bf668d0abdc3e825a71fe59dd1d15
address
bc1qvs5dx87rt0mx359tmslgykn3leva68g4fywvsc
transaction
68f84faabbd35a15f56b004e1f61ea13de41e7107b95474bd37c511c9d8c802b
spent
true